Are there any special facts about the number 25? - Answers
Yes, the number 25 is notable for several reasons. It is a perfect square, as it can be expressed as (5^2). Additionally, in Roman numerals, it is represented as XXV, and it is significant in various contexts, such as the 25th anniversary being known as a silver anniversary. In mathematics, 25 is also a composite number, with divisors of 1, 5, and 25.
